The Rise of AI in Graphic Design
AI has disrupted numerous industries, and graphic design is no exception. Tools like Adobe Sensei, Canva’s Magic Design, and DALL-E have demonstrated how AI can automate repetitive tasks, suggest design improvements, and even create entirely new visual concepts. These innovations allow designers to work faster and more efficiently, but they also raise questions about the role of human creativity.

Pros of AI in Graphic Design
1. Efficiency and Speed
AI enables designers to complete tasks in a fraction of the time. For instance, generating variations of a logo, resizing images for different platforms, or selecting complementary color schemes can now be done in seconds. Cons of AI in Graphic Design
1. Lack of Originality
While AI excels at producing designs quickly, it often struggles with true originality. AI-generated visuals can feel generic, making it challenging for brands to differentiate themselves. 3. Ethical Concerns
AI’s reliance on pre-existing data raises questions about copyright and originality. Brands must be cautious about unintentionally infringing on intellectual property rights.
